大数跨境

OpenClaw(龙虾)在轻量服务器如何升级完整流程

2026-03-19 2
详情
报告
跨境服务
文章

引言

OpenClaw(龙虾)是一个面向跨境电商卖家的开源监控与自动化运维工具,常用于轻量级服务器(如腾讯云轻量应用服务器、阿里云Lighthouse)上部署日志采集、服务健康检查及异常告警。‘轻量服务器’指资源受限但开箱即用的云服务器形态,非传统ECS/VM;‘升级’特指从旧版本平滑迁移至新版本,不重装系统。

 

要点速读(TL;DR)

  • OpenClaw(龙虾)升级本质是二进制替换+配置兼容性校验,非全量重部署
  • 必须先停服务、备份配置(config.yaml)和数据库(SQLite或MySQL连接信息)
  • 轻量服务器因默认无systemd或资源紧张,需手动管理进程,避免升级后服务未自启
  • 升级失败主因是配置字段变更未适配(如v2.3→v3.0移除log_level字段)或权限不足

它能解决哪些问题

  • 场景痛点:旧版OpenClaw(龙虾)无法兼容新版API接口(如Shopify Admin API v2024-07),导致订单同步中断 → 价值:升级后支持最新平台认证协议与数据结构
  • 场景痛点:轻量服务器内存仅1GB,旧版内存泄漏导致每日OOM重启 → 价值:v3.x起引入内存回收机制,实测RSS降低35%(据GitHub Issue #412反馈)
  • 场景痛点:多店铺监控共用同一实例,旧版不支持租户隔离 → 价值:v3.1+新增tenant_id配置项,可分店铺独立告警规则

怎么用/怎么开通/怎么选择

OpenClaw(龙虾)为自托管工具,无SaaS开通流程,升级需手动操作。以下是轻量服务器(以Ubuntu 22.04 + systemd环境为例)标准升级步骤:

  1. 确认当前版本:执行 openclaw --version 或查看 /opt/openclaw/VERSION
  2. 停止服务:sudo systemctl stop openclaw(若无systemd,则 kill -15 $(pgrep -f 'openclaw serve')
  3. 备份关键文件:复制 /opt/openclaw/config.yaml/opt/openclaw/data/(含SQLite DB)、/opt/openclaw/logs/
  4. 下载新版二进制:GitHub Releases页下载对应架构(amd64/arm64)的openclaw_vX.Y.Z_linux_*压缩包,解压覆盖原/opt/openclaw/openclaw
  5. 校验配置兼容性:参照官方UPGRADING.md检查配置字段变更,必要时用openclaw migrate-config命令自动转换(v3.0+支持)
  6. 启动并验证:sudo systemctl start openclaw && sudo journalctl -u openclaw -n 50 --no-pager,确认无panic错误且HTTP端口(默认8080)返回{"status":"ok"}

费用/成本通常受哪些因素影响

  • 是否启用外部数据库(MySQL/PostgreSQL)替代默认SQLite:影响轻量服务器I/O负载与升级后连接测试复杂度
  • 是否启用TLS/HTTPS:需额外配置证书路径,轻量服务器磁盘空间不足时易失败
  • 是否集成第三方告警通道(如企业微信/飞书Webhook):部分新版插件需额外依赖库,需手动pip install
  • 是否定制编译(如裁剪Prometheus指标模块):影响二进制体积与启动速度,轻量服务器内存敏感场景需评估
  • 团队运维能力:无DevOps经验者可能需额外投入时间调试systemd Unit文件或日志轮转配置

为了拿到准确升级成本(主要为人力耗时),你通常需要准备:当前版本号、服务器架构(uname -m)、配置文件片段(脱敏后)、是否使用外部DB、告警通道类型

常见坑与避坑清单

  • ❌ 忽略配置文件所有权变更:新版二进制运行用户可能从root改为openclaw,需执行 sudo chown -R openclaw:openclaw /opt/openclaw,否则启动报permission denied
  • ❌ 直接覆盖二进制未校验SHA256:轻量服务器带宽小,下载易中断导致文件损坏,务必比对Release页面SHA256校验值
  • ❌ 升级后未清空浏览器缓存:前端控制台(/dashboard)存在Service Worker缓存,导致界面仍显示旧版UI,需强制硬刷新(Ctrl+Shift+R)或禁用SW
  • ❌ 未验证Webhook签名密钥兼容性:v3.0起Shopify Webhook签名算法由HMAC-SHA256升级为HMAC-SHA512,需同步更新店铺后台设置,否则回调被拒

FAQ

OpenClaw(龙虾)靠谱吗/正规吗/是否合规?

OpenClaw(龙虾)是MIT协议开源项目,代码完全公开于GitHub(star数超2.1k),无闭源模块或后门。其数据存储于卖家自有服务器,不上传至任何第三方,符合GDPR及《个人信息保护法》对数据本地化要求。合规性取决于使用者自身部署方式(如是否启用加密传输、访问控制等),官方不提供等保认证。

OpenClaw(龙虾)适合哪些卖家/平台/地区/类目?

适合有Linux基础、使用Shopify/WooCommerce/Amazon SP-API等平台API对接、且需自主掌控监控链路的中大型跨境卖家。轻量服务器场景下,建议月订单量≥5,000单或需实时告警(如库存归零、支付失败率突增)。不推荐纯新手或仅做铺货型小卖家——其价值在于深度定制与故障溯源,非开箱即用。

OpenClaw(龙虾)怎么开通/注册/接入/购买?需要哪些资料?

OpenClaw(龙虾)无需开通、注册或购买,无商业授权。接入即部署:下载二进制、编写配置文件、启动服务。所需资料仅三项:目标平台API密钥(如Shopify Private App Token)轻量服务器SSH登录凭证域名或IP(用于Webhook回调地址)。无资质审核、无KYC、无合同签署。

结尾

OpenClaw(龙虾)升级是技术动作,核心在配置迁移与权限校准,非黑盒操作。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业